The shots are way worse then the whey protein powder when it comes to taste and nutrition. They are ok in emergencies but honestly... according to my nutrionalist they are not the highest grade protein. They are made from Collegen where the powders are mainly Whey. Whey is better! Have you ever heard of Pro-Stat 64? It has 15 grams of Protein in 1 oz and is easy to digest. Check it out at: www.prostat.com. The 64 is for WLS patients. They have an unflavored, wild cherry (tast like cough surup) and butter pecan. You can buy it is individual ounces or in 32oz. The unflavored can be put into anything. Good Luck
